diff --git a/.github/workflows/create-packages.yml b/.github/workflows/create-packages.yml index b7086e4a5dd..10634f2d4a3 100644 --- a/.github/workflows/create-packages.yml +++ b/.github/workflows/create-packages.yml @@ -65,9 +65,7 @@ jobs: - name: Packaging run: |- cd build && - PACKAGECLOUD_TOKEN=${{ secrets.PACKAGECLOUD_TOKEN }} - package_cloud push souffle-lang/souffle/${{ matrix.OS-name }} - ${{ steps.extract_pkg.outputs.pkg_name }} + PACKAGECLOUD_TOKEN=${{ secrets.PACKAGECLOUD_TOKEN }} package_cloud push souffle-lang/souffle/${{ matrix.OS-name }} ${{ steps.extract_pkg.outputs.pkg_name }} Arch-Package-Build: runs-on: ubuntu-latest @@ -93,9 +91,16 @@ jobs: -t package_builder - name: Setup Credentials - uses: webfactory/ssh-agent@v0.5.3 + uses: shimataro/ssh-key-action@v2 with: - ssh-private-key: ${{ secrets.AUR_PRIVATE_KEY }} + key: ${{ secrets.AUR_PRIVATE_KEY }} + name: aur + known_hosts: ${{ secrets.AUR_KNOWN_HOSTS }} + config: | + Host aur.archlinux.org + IdentityFile ~/.ssh/aur + User aur + - name: Upload run: |-